Eskdale Contaminated Soil Remediation

Gypsum is a great source of Eskdale contaminated soil remediation because it helps to remediate soils that are high in sodium. Sodium has a tendency to displace calcium and other important plant nutrients in the soil, leading to decreased plant growth and yield.
Gypsum contains calcium, which can help to displace sodium and aid with Eskdale contaminated soil remediation.
Gypsum is particularly effective for Eskdale contaminated soil remediation in arid regions where irrigation water is often high in salt.
